If you wish to get a wine that’s lighter, don’t pay attention to color. Red and white wine contain identical amounts of alcohol. However, white wines are smoother and lighter in taste. Pinot Grigio and Sauvignon Blanc are lightest; these may be best as table wines.

White wines are generally best when drunk within two years of being bottled. Chardonnay, is a notable exception to this rule. This is due to the fact that oak is usually not used in white wines. However, this rule does not apply with regards to dark wine types.

Many wines go quite well with desserts. Choose a sweeter wine for serving with dessert. Ruby and tawny ports are just two varieties that provide an authentic sweetness which works well with desserts. They are best served at around 55 degrees Fahrenheit.

White and red wines should not be served at the same temperature. Red wine should usually be warmer than the white wines, generally by approximately 10 or 15 degrees. An ideal method is to first chill the wine inside the refrigerator, then allow it to sit for several minutes at room temperature. Whites should be at forty-five degrees and reds at sixty.

Varietals are wines made from just one grape type. Pinot Noir is one such example. You have to use 90% of the juice from one grape to get this tag. Wineries often add an extra ten percent of a different type of grape to make their particular wine unique.
